Header Ad

At the top of the page, you can see a header ad. Sometimes also called a “leaderboard ad,” the header ad is a long rectangular ad that appears at the top of a website on desktop or tablet.

Sidebar Ad

A sidebar ad runs in the sidebar of the site. If you’re viewing this page on desktop, you can see an example of a normal sidebar ad over there on the right side below the ‘Meet AdThrive’ widget.

AdThrive sidebar ads are typically open to several different ad sizes to ensure the most competition for each spot in your sidebar. A sidebar that is at least 300 pixels wide keeps your site open to the highest-paying ad sizes!

Sticky Sidebar Ad

A sticky sidebar ad is an ad at the bottom of the sidebar on desktop that “sticks” to the screen and scrolls along with the reader as they move down the page. Because this ad is seen so well by readers, it earns exceptionally well.

If you’re viewing this page on desktop, you can see an example of a sticky sidebar at the bottom of the sidebar as you keep scrolling through this post.

The sooner a sticky sidebar ad comes into view and begins scrolling with a reader, and the longer it’s able to scroll, the better it earns — so a short sidebar with fewer widgets helps this ad type earn more.

Content Ads

A content ad is an ad that runs inside the content of your pages on desktop or mobile, usually between paragraphs of text. You’ll see these ads sprinkled within the content on this page, too.

Content ads are especially valuable on mobile, since mobile devices don’t have room for a sidebar with sidebar ads. AdThrive technology detects a reader’s screen height and intelligently spaces out these ads to maximize your ad earnings AND keep sites reader-friendly!

Recipe Ad

If you publish recipes on your site, a recipe ad is an ad that shows up inside the recipe card. Readers tend to spend a lot of time viewing a recipe’s ingredients and instructions, so an ad placed inside the recipe box tends to earn very well.

Chocolate chip muffins – example recipe

Print recipe
  • Print with main photo
  • Print text only
Chocolate chip muffins – example recipe
Serves 4-6
Prep time 10 minutes
Cook time 20 minutes
Total time 30 minutes
Allergy Egg, Milk, Soy, Tree Nuts, Wheat
Meal type Dessert, Snack
Misc Child Friendly, Serve Cold
Region European
Slightly crunchy on the outside at the top and soft in the middle.

Ingredients

  • 175g self-raising flour
  • 50g margarine
  • 50g caster sugar
  • 2 Medium eggs
  • 4 tablespoons milk
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 200g chocolate

Optional

  • sugar (a sprinkling for a crunchy top)

Directions

Step 1
Place the flour and caster sugar into a bowl and create a well in the middle for the other ingredients.

Mix the eggs, vanilla extract, milk and margarine and then pour it into the bowl with the dry ingredients.

Mix well until it is lump free and then break the chocolate into small pieces and add them.
Step 2
Pour the muffin mixture into a muffin tin filling each mould up to two thirds full.

Place a block of chocolate into the middle of each muffin. Then sprinkle some sugar over the top of each.
Step 3
Cook for around 20 minutes in a preheated oven at 200ºC / 390ºF / gas mark 5. After 18 minutes or so check to see if they are cooked enough.

Insert a knife into one of the muffins and if no mixture is on the knife then they are cooked!

Allow to cool for at least 5 minutes before eating.

Sticky Footer Ad

A sticky footer ad loads at the bottom of the browser and “sticks” there as the reader navigates the website. You can see an example of this ad at the bottom of this page.

The sticky footer ad is one of the most valuable ad units you can run on your site and always has an ‘X’ at the top right so readers can close it if they want.
